PythonでChatGPTモデルを呼び出す方法は何ですか?
Python開発環境でChatGPTモデルを呼び出すには、OpenAIのPythonライブラリであるgpt-3.5-turboを使用することができます。最初に、開発環境にこのライブラリがインストールされていることを確認してください。次のコマンドを使用してインストールすることができます:
pip install openai
インストールが完了したら、ChatGPTモデルを以下のコードを使用して呼び出すことができます。
import openai
# 设置OpenAI的API密钥
openai.api_key = 'YOUR_API_KEY'
# 调用ChatGPT模型
response = openai.Completion.create(
engine="text-davinci-003", # 或者使用"text-davinci-003"
prompt="What is the capital of France?",
max_tokens=100,
temperature=0.7,
n=1,
stop=None
)
# 获取模型的回复
reply = response.choices[0].text.strip()
# 打印回复
print(reply)
上記のコードでは、YOUR_API_KEYをあなたのOpenAI APIキーで置き換える必要があります。その後、openai.Completion.create()メソッドを呼び出してモデルの応答を生成します。応答の動作をカスタマイズするために、promptは入力のプロンプト、max_tokensは応答の最大長、temperatureは応答の多様性を制御するためのいくつかのパラメータを渡すことができます。
最後、response.choices[0].textを使ってモデルが生成した回答を取得し、出力してください。
ChatGPTモデルは現在テスト段階にあり、使用する際には関連する料金が発生する可能性があります。OpenAI APIキーをまだ取得していない場合は、OpenAIのウェブサイトで申請することができます。